Although Classic Week was a competing event on the calendar this year, many of the old classics and their crews moved to Laboe last weekend. With up to 7 Beaufort in gusts on Saturday, the old yachts fought for the best places in the German Classics.

Over 100 participant yachts
"106 yachts were registered, the KR yachts of the fifties and sixties, which shaped the sea regattas of the Kieler Woche at the time, but also boats over 100 years old," said the organizing Freundeskreis Classic Yachten. And further: "Contrary to the weather forecast, it was possible to sail well on both days of the race, on Friday it was sunny at 3 to 4 Beaufort during two short races. On Saturday for the long distance there was no continuous rain, demanding wind conditions and beautiful waves dominated."
